Transaction ec9bb3ba074ea79b281f6a225e3f3a020159de0848b5aabe1ea24eac1061168b
1 Input
1 Output
-
ec9bb3ba074ea79b281f6a225e3f3a020159de0848b5aabe1ea24eac1061168b:0
- value
- 392026
- script pubkey
- OP_0 OP_PUSHBYTES_20 09eca38c1adb72af35ec05c63e5144fc75c353ac
- address
- bc1qp8k28rq6mde27d0vqhrru52yl36ux5avyj3m9p